Hafod joined forces with Aico at Arcon House to support residents with digital skills.

Arcon House in St Mellons, Cardiff, is undergoing significant work as part of Footprint, our decarbonisation programme. 

With solar panels and new windows being installed, customers have also been given access to new technology.

At a coffee morning, Hafod colleagues and Aico joined Arcon House residents to support with digital skills to ensure they are getting the most out of the new Aico sensors and gateways. 
Aico’s Environmental Sensors have been designed to create better-maintained, healthier, energy-efficient homes. The sensors have been placed throughout the homes and link with a gateway, to monitor carbon dioxide, temperature and humidity and provide actionable insights into indoor environmental conditions. The aim to is improve energy efficiency, monitoring damp and mould risk and identifying residents in danger of fuel poverty.

Sue James, Aico’s Relationship manager said, “This has been a great opportunity to talk to the residents about the sensors and gateways they have in their properties, we’ve encouraged them to download the resident’s app so they can see for themselves their own indoor air quality, temperature, humidity and carbon dioxide levels, to make sure their indoor environment is healthy for them.”

Danielle, Hafod’s Digital Adoption and Skills Lead was on hand to help residents, “Digital inclusion is essential for our residents and by helping them with access to the app, it will help them to reap the benefits of the sensors.”

Arcon House resident Dave joined us for the coffee morning and shared; “I like to keep my eye on these things so I’ll use the app to check. It will be good to see how the windows fitted next week will affect the quality of living and air temperatures within my house. It seems highly intuitive and easy to use.”
